ok my friend, this is why the star kit would suck, but thats why we are here. the big black thing to the right with the line running in and out is your fuel filter...if you havnt changed it in a while do so now. on top of that (to the left in the picture) is the fuel pressure regulator, its that galvanized mushroom looking thing.
